Saturday
Saturday began later than expected. Some of the guys were up at 7 am and we discussed momentary if we should get up and be at the tents at 8 am. With reference to Friday and with us being at the tents really early we decided that we could sleep in longer. Friday we were there really early and they didn't start closing the tents off till 3pm in the afternoon. So we figured if we arrived at 10 we could get some more much needed sleep and start drinking around 11 when we were able to get a table. Our logic was all wrong. The population of Germany works on Friday so they don't come till after work (getting off early) so the tents filled at 3. On Saturday everyone is off..... and goes to Oktoberfest. We arrive at ten thirty and the whole place (carnival, tents, and all) are completely filled. It is almost impossible to walk the streets between beer tents. We had to form a chain in order not to lose everyone, which eventually we did. We discuss what we are going to do and decide to split in groups and the first one to get a table call the others. Most of the afternoon was spent waiting in lines. OH HOW I LOVE LINES!!!!!! Dad, this would have driven you nuts!
